Alibaba Group (BABA)
Alibaba’s e-commerce dominance drives its success. Taobao and Tmall, Alibaba’s prominent e-commerce platforms in China, have a large user base and dominate the online retail business. Alibaba will profit from e-commerce expansion as China’s middle class grows. Canadian investors interested in China’s fast-growing consumer sector like Alibaba. One of the top Chinese companies for Canadian investors seeking e-commerce exposure, the company uses big data and artificial intelligence to improve its customer experience.
Alibaba’s reach goes beyond e-commerce. Alibaba Cloud is China’s largest and a global leader in cloud computing. Alibaba Cloud has huge revenue potential as enterprises worldwide utilize cloud services. This is crucial for Canadian investors seeking long-term prosperity. Alibaba Cloud has enabled digital transformation across industries and is poised to grow in China and abroad. Alibaba is one of the top Chinese stocks for Canadian investors to profit on cloud computing’s growth.
Alibaba now operates in logistics, entertainment, and financial technology in addition to e-commerce and cloud computing. The company’s logistics network, Cainiao, supports its e-commerce ecosystem by ensuring things travel smoothly across China and abroad. This infrastructure boosts Alibaba’s stock value by increasing efficiency and lowering costs. Alibaba’s position in logistics and transportation has substantial upside potential as China’s networks expand.
Alibaba runs Youku and Alibaba Pictures, which makes and distributes movies. These assets give Alibaba another development opportunity as online entertainment consumption rises, attracting investment in the media and entertainment businesses. Alibaba joined Ant Group in financial technology, putting them in the fast-growing fintech market. Ant Group’s Alipay, one of the world’s leading mobile payment networks, has a vast user base and access to China’s burgeoning digital payments market, offering significant development potential.

JD.com (JD)
Since its business model is unique in the e-commerce market, JD.com is typically considered one of the top Chinese stocks for Canadian investors. JD has its own warehouses, delivery services, and transportation networks, unlike many other platforms. JD can deliver faster and more reliably than third-party logistics businesses because to this connection. During peak demand periods like China’s Singles’ Day shopping holiday, JD’s logistics infrastructure investment has been crucial. Managing its supply chain ensures that clients receive their products on time, which has helped JD retain customers.
JD has also invested substantially in AI, robots, and automation to improve its processes and react quickly to new technology. The company’s use of drones for last-mile deliveries and autonomous delivery trucks shows its dedication to innovation. Baidu Inc. (BIDU)
Baidu is China’s leading search engine and the “Google of China.” Robin Li and Eric Xu founded it in 2000. It controls almost 70% of the Chinese search engine market, making it unmatched. Baidu’s influence goes beyond search engines. Its advances in AI, autonomous driving, cloud computing, and digital advertising have made it a global technology leader.
The Baidu search engine is essential to millions of Chinese internet users’ daily lives. The search engine competes with Google and benefits from its knowledge of Chinese consumers and government rules. Baidu offers cloud storage, maps, and video streaming to meet local needs. Pinduoduo (PDD)
Colin Huang, a former Google engineer, established Pinduoduo in 2015 to change Chinese internet shopping. The company uses a unique “social commerce” approach that blends internet shopping and social media. Sharing offers and products with friends, family, and social groups helps users get better prices. This viral factor has resonated with Chinese customers, especially in smaller areas, and driven Pinduoduo’s quick growth. The revolutionary strategy of e-commerce and social engagement makes Pinduoduo one of the greatest Chinese stocks in Canada for investors interested in cutting-edge industry trends.
Pinduoduo has grown rapidly in users and revenue. It surpassed Alibaba in user engagement with 850 million active users by 2020. This amazing user growth is due to Pinduoduo’s ability to tap into China’s large, untapped market in lower-tier cities and rural areas, where Alibaba and JD.com are less popular. In the competitive e-commerce industry, Pinduoduo has built a devoted client base by selling reasonable products at competitive pricing and leveraging social engagement.
Pinduoduo’s farming strategy distinguishes it from competition. The company has actively invested in “Pinduoduo Agriculture” to link farmers and consumers. Pinduoduo benefits farmers and consumers by cutting out intermediaries and offering fresh goods at lower costs. This move boosts Pinduoduo’s market share and supports China’s agriculture modernization. Tencent Holdings (0700.HK)
Tencent’s main businesses are gaming and social media. The largest video game firm by revenue owns Honor of Kings, PUBG Mobile, and League of Legends. Due to the rapid expansion of mobile gaming, especially in emerging economies, Tencent has become an entertainment powerhouse with its diverse game portfolio. Tencent’s gaming subsidiary, one of Canada’s top Chinese stocks, gives Canadian investors a direct method to enter into this quickly expanding market, which is showing promise in China and internationally.
In addition to gaming, Tencent runs WeChat, China’s largest messaging and social networking platform with over 1.2 billion users. WeChat is a daily staple in China, delivering communication, social networking, mobile payments, and e-commerce. This huge user base helps Tencent generate cash and collect significant amounts of data for its advertising and finance services. Another reason Tencent is one of the greatest Chinese companies for Canadian investors is its fintech expansion. WeBank, one of China’s major online banks, offers personal loans, payments, and asset management. Tencent’s fintech investments have also produced mobile payment systems like WeChat Pay, which competes with Alibaba’s Alipay in China’s digital payment sector. Tencent is well-positioned to benefit from worldwide mobile payments and digital banking adoption, making it an attractive investment for fintech investors.
Tencent also excelled in cloud computing. Its cloud segment is one of China’s largest and has grown fast internationally. Tencent Cloud competes with Amazon Web Services (AWS) and Microsoft Azure in e-commerce, gaming, and banking.
